Psychotherapy is an important form of treatment. There are many different kinds of psychotherapy-all are based on talking about issues in the context of a supportive relationship. In general, the most effective forms of therapy for individuals with severe mental illness are cognitive behavioral therapy, interpersonal therapy and supportive therapy. Any kind of treatment of mental disorders is provided in the context of a relationship, and a positive relationship with a mental health professional is a very important aspect of successful treatment.
